As a stock cooperative, the property may involve unique financing requirements, stricter board approval processes, and a potentially smaller buyer pool compared to traditional condominiums.
The unit relies on an efficient wall-unit A/C, which may not offer the comprehensive cooling coverage or aesthetic preference of a central air conditioning system for some buyers.
